#f2ebdf color RGB value is (242,235,223). #f2ebdf color name is Custom Color color.

#f2ebdf hex color red value is 242, green value is 235 and the blue value of its RGB is 223.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#f2ebdf hue: 0.11, saturation: 0.42 and the lightness value of f2ebdf is 0.91.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#f2ebdf color hex is 0.00, 0.03, 0.08, 0.05. Web safe color of #f2ebdf is #ffffcc. Color #f2ebdf cont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#F2EBDF Custom Color

#F2EBDF (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 242, 235, 223.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#f2ebdf,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#f2ebdf can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#f2ebdf), RGB (rgb(242, 235, 223)), HSL (hsl(38, 42%, 91%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#ffffcc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
